  • Power Output: 60W into 8Ω (stereo)
  • Frequency Response: 5Hz to 150kHz
  • Distortion: 0.05%
  • Speaker Impedance:
  • Input Sensitivity: 2.8mV (mm), 200mV (line)
  • Signal to Noise Ratio: 88dB (mm), 108dB (line)
  • Line Output: 200mV (line)
  • Dimensions: 420 x 344 x 132 mm
  • Weight: 6.6 kg
  • Year: 1996
  • Price: GBP £400 (1996)
